Crossville: A Tennessee Tile Manufacturer Chooses Huntington Business Park for Labor and Location

Crossville Inc., a manufacturer of porcelain stone, glass, and natural stone tile for residential and commercial markets, leased a 130,424 square foot Hollingsworth building at Huntington Business Park in Loudon, Tennessee. The location paired competitive labor from a 431,000 person MSA workforce with quality of life amenities thirty miles from downtown Knoxville.

Who is Crossville Inc.?

Crossville Inc. is a manufacturer of porcelain stone, glass, and natural stone tile serving residential and commercial markets.

Tile manufacturing and distribution is a weight business. Product is heavy, freight matters, and labor stability matters more, because experienced production and warehouse teams are what keep quality and throughput consistent. When Crossville needed additional space, the decision came down to where those fundamentals line up.

What did Crossville need?

Crossville needed manufacturing grade space with competitive labor access and a location that helps recruit and keep employees.

Huntington Business Park in Loudon offered both halves. On the labor side: an MSA workforce of roughly 431,595, more than ten colleges within fifty miles, and the University of Tennessee's main campus under twenty five miles away. On the retention side: a cost of living 11 percent below the national average and housing costs 20 percent below, with downtown Knoxville thirty miles up I-75. Employees can afford to live near the plant, and the plant can draw from a deep regional pool.

How did The Hollingsworth Companies help?

Hollingsworth provided the 130,424 square foot building at Huntington Business Park, positioned seven miles from I-40 at the I-75 corridor.

Huntington Business Park is part of the development Hollingsworth launched at the intersection of I-75 and I-40, one of the strongest logistics positions in East Tennessee. The building was ready when Crossville's requirement arrived, which is the point of the program: the slow work of land, infrastructure, and shell construction was already done.

What were the results?

Crossville operates from Huntington Business Park with the labor, cost, and freight fundamentals its business runs on.

Crossville joined Hanon Systems on the park's tenant roster, giving Huntington Business Park both an automotive supplier and a building products manufacturer within its first years. Two different industries drawing on the same fundamentals is the pattern that repeats across Hollingsworth parks: get labor, power, and location right, and the buildings find their users.
